Hexakis Octahedron Calculator

Calculations at a hexakis octahedron or disdyakis dodecahedron, the dual body of the truncated cuboctahedron. A hexakis octahedron is a polyhedron with identical, but irregular triangle faces. It has twelve vertices with four edges, eight vertices with six edges and six vertices with eight edges.

The hexakis octahedron is a Catalan solid. Edge lengths, diagonals and radiuses have the same unit (e.g. meter), the area has this unit squared (e.g. square meter), the volume has this unit to the power of three (e.g. cubic meter). A/V has this unit -1.

Hexakisoctahedron translates to sixfold octahedron, owing to its six times eight, that is 48-faces. Correspondingly, disdyakisdodecahedron means two times two times twelve faces.
The nature of the vertices of the hexakisicosahedron, and of the Catalan solids in general, corresponds to the faces of their respective dual Archimedean solids, in this case, the truncated cuboctahedron. Equal angles meet at each of its vertices. The triangular faces of the hexakisoctahedron possess irrational side lengths and three distinct acute angles. They appear almost like right triangles. However, the largest angle between the sides b and c measures only approximately 87 degrees. Like the deltoidal icositetrahedron, the hexakisoctahedron can be bisected in various directions without cutting through any of its original edges. The resulting cross-section takes also the form of a regular octagon with an edge length of a. If one of these halves is rotated by 45 degrees, a different shape with identical dimensions is formed, a shape that could be termed as pseudo-hexakisoctahedron.

In nature, the hexakisoctahedron occurs as a crystal form, for instance in diamonds and metal crystals such as copper. It is used, for example, as a 48-sided gaming die.
